I was diagnosed with cervical dystonia and began treatment a little over a year ago. I see a movement disorder specialist in neurology. She began with Baclofen (muscle relaxer) and Artane. I took Artane for 6 months, and it helped control the neck movement. I had to quit it because of the side effects. Now I take Clonazepam at night only as well as the Baclofen. I have been on Botox for the neck for a year now and most recently Botox in the shoulders because of the shoulder pain associated with the neck movement. My doctor uses EMG to detect where the muscles in the neck and shoulders are the most active. However, the doctor is still trying to find the right amount of Botox for the best locations in the neck to control the neck movement. If overdone, it will cause swallowing difficulties.
